The Trietsch Women's Retreat, "Friends on the Journey", is just around the corner, so grab your friends, and come be empowered, inspired, and blessed! This year's retreat will feature Leslie Stewart as she speaks on the topic "Spiritual Companioning: Friends on the Journey - The Importance of Spiritual Friendships in Spiritual Formation."
Leslie trained fighter pilots as an Aerospace Physiologist and Human Factors Expert in the Air Force before hearing the call to discipleship and ministry. As a trained investigator turned Spiritual Director, Leslie guides your own investigation into what it means to be a friend to God and to one another. She explores how Spiritual friendships differ from ordinary friendships focusing on the practical steps to find, and be a good spiritual companion. Leslie's message is for all who desire greater intimacy with the Lord, and all who need the encouragement of companionship as we make our bone-weary spiritual pilgrimage called life.
